数据库无语法
Describe关键字,要用··
createtableFamily(
Family__increment,
`Describe`varchar(255)
);
刚试了下你的写法也是对的,你的可以改成
createtableFamily(
Family_IDintegernotnullauto_increment,
`Describe`varchar(255),
primarykey(Family_ID)
)
‘贰’ mySQL数据库在导入时提示语法错误
sql代码是没有错误的,导致的原因可能是你脚本的问题。删除脚本头部和底部类似注释信息。
如果脚本头部和底部没有类似的注释,建议直接粘贴代码在服务器执行。
‘叁’ 数据库语法错误
出勤天数
30-请假-休假
int
check
(出勤天数>=0
and
出勤天数<=20),
这一句不对,在创建表时是不能定义公式的,可以这样
出勤天数
INT
CHECK
(出勤天数
BETWEEN
0
AND
20),
表创建好后在表上定义触发器,当修改天数时计算出勤天数。
‘肆’ 用Access做数据库,添加数据时,一直提示语句语法错误,可是我根本找不到。
插入的字段值有问题!
UserId 字段一般是数值型数据,你用'UserId' 值,是有问题的。
你要看看你数据库中各字段的定义,看看是什么数据类型!然后才能正确的确定要插入的数值。
‘伍’ SQL server创建数据库,为什么这里显示语法错误
在name=xsgll_data这一句的后面没有加逗号,导致下一句报错了。报错信息不能只看当句,要结合上下文来看。
‘陆’ 数据库语法错误怎么解决
语法错误你也问,又不是程序问题,你按照规定语法写不就行了 满意请采纳
‘柒’ sql server2014创建数据库提示语法错误
我在附加数据库的时候,遇到了下面的问题,提示“拒绝访问“,如下图所示。
想要解决这个问题,要赋予数据库更高的权限。找到数据库文件,右键单击.mdf文件,选择“属性”,打开属性面板。
点击上图中的“安全”,然后点击其中的“编辑”按钮,进入.mdf文件的权限设置面板,单击“添加”按钮。
进入“选择用户和组”面板。单击左下角的“高级”,进入高级设置界面,然后点击“立即查找”。
下图是查找到的结果。选择下图中用红色小框框住的“NETWORK SERVICE”,然后单击“确定”按钮。
这样我们就选择了“NETWORK SERVICE”这个对象,如下图,再单击“确定”按钮,返回到.mdf文件的权限设置面板。
在下图的权限设置面板中,为.mdf文件设置“完全控制”的权限,然后单击“确定”即可。
‘捌’ php疑问,数据库连接,没有语法错误,但是调用masql_query()无法将数据写入数据库
#你的sql语句明显有错误,不明白你哪来的信心说语法没错。
#主要错误:数据类型不匹配,user、title等字段应该是varchar等字符串类型
#所以插入时也要输入字符串。
$sql="insertintomessage(`id`,`user`,`title`,`content`,`lastdate`)".
"values('','{$_POST['user']}','{$_POST['title']}','{$_POST['content']}',now());";
$res=mysql_query($sql)ordie("Error:".$sql);
if(mysql_affected_rows()>0){
echoTRUE;
}else{
echoFALSE;
}
将你的sql语句mysql中用命令行执行以下,可以通过,再加到代码中